Font Size: a A A

Design And Implementation Of Application Service Subplatform Of Internet Of Things

Posted on:2020-10-27Degree:MasterType:Thesis
Country:ChinaCandidate:Z P WangFull Text:PDF
GTID:2428330596471778Subject:Computer software and theory
Abstract/Summary:PDF Full Text Request
Nowadays,the technology in the field of Internet of Things is developing rapidly,making interconnection and automation,intelligent production and life possible.Under the huge demand of various industries,the construction of the Internet of Things platform has become a hot topic.The function modules of the Internet of Things platform are complex,and the application technology is diverse.The traditional platform construction has concurrent performance bottlenecks and the data persistence efficiency is not high.Therefore,in order to create an enterprise-level platform that serves various business applications,the construction work is divided according to the Internet of Things hierarchy.The topic of this thesis is to locate the application layer in the IoT hierarchical architecture,and the purpose is to complete the design and implementation of the IoT application service sub-platform.This thesis firstly investigates the domestic and international construction achievements and the main research directions,and introduces the related technologies involved in this topic.The demand analysis of the application service sub-platform is then carried out.Focus on the demand point to complete the overall architecture design of the platform and the detailed design of each link.The design process is based on platform data aggregation,partitioning,persistence,and open interfaces.Based on Kafka message middleware,NoSQL database and other related technologies,the extension hooks,The producer consumer model,the database distributed cluster,and the RESTful Web Service interface are developed and implemented,and the platform reliability is decomposed into three aspects: data reliability,equipment reliability,and service reliability.Finally,the platform is tested for functional and performance,and the partial test is completed from the functional modules of each link,and then the system test is completed in combination with the business system.The test results show that the application service platform designed and implemented in this thesis generally meets the business requirements,and has good performance in terms of concurrent performance and platform stability.
Keywords/Search Tags:Application service platform, data persistence, RESTful web service interface, reliability
PDF Full Text Request
Related items